Gibraltar vs. Åland Islands: The Mediterranean Key vs. The Baltic Sanctuary

A Tale of a Military Chokepoint and a Demilitarized Paradise

Comparing Gibraltar and the Åland Islands is like contrasting a high-security vault with a serene, open-air library. Gibraltar is the heavily fortified key to the Mediterranean, a territory defined by its military history and strategic commercial importance. The Åland Islands, a Swedish-speaking autonomous region of Finland, are a constitutionally demilitarized and neutral archipelago in the Baltic Sea—a sanctuary of peace and Nordic tranquility. One is a symbol of power projection; the other is a testament to peaceful coexistence.

The Most Striking Contrasts

  • Military Stance: This is the most profound difference. Gibraltar is home to a major British naval base and has been a fortress for centuries. Its very identity is intertwined with military strategy. Åland is, by international treaty, completely demilitarized. Its residents are exempt from military service, and no troops can be stationed there.
  • Atmosphere & Climate: Gibraltar buzzes with a Mediterranean energy, characterized by sun, sea, and a bustling, multicultural populace. Life is lived outdoors. Åland is the essence of Nordic calm. It’s a world of quiet pine forests, smooth granite rocks, and a tranquil sea, where life is dictated by the dramatic shift of the four seasons, from the midnight sun of summer to the frozen stillness of winter.
  • Economic Focus: While both are prosperous, their engines differ. Gibraltar is a hub for online gaming, finance, and shipping logistics, thriving on speed and international regulation. Åland has a more traditional, yet highly successful, economy based on maritime shipping (it has a special tax status for ferries), banking, and agriculture, with a strong emphasis on sustainability and local quality.
  • Sense of Space: Gibraltar is one of the most densely populated territories on Earth, a vertical city clinging to a rock. Åland is the opposite; its small population is scattered across an archipelago of over 6,700 islands, offering an almost infinite sense of space, silence, and solitude.

💡 The Surprise Fact

Gibraltar's military history is its defining feature, with fortifications dating back centuries. In Åland, the most prominent "fortifications" are the remnants of the 19th-century Russian fortress of Bomarsund, which was destroyed and, by treaty, never rebuilt, now serving as a historical park and a symbol of the islands' enduring peace.
